Effective Promotion Methods for Small Businesses

Wiki Article

Being a small business owner, you're likely wearing many hats - managing the day-to-day operations, handling customer service, and trying to find time to focus on growing your business. One crucial area that is often overlooked is effective promotion and marketing. With limited budgets and resources, small businesses need to be strategic in their approach to promotion.

Here are some effective promotion strategies that small businesses can leverage:


1. Leverage Social media marketing
Social media platforms like Facebook, Instagram, and Twitter provide small enterprises with powerful (and quite often free) tools to get in touch with their target market. Create engaging content, run targeted ads, and make a community of loyal customers. Make sure to choose the platforms which are most relevant to your industry and customer base.

2. Optimize Your Website
Your website is the first touchpoint potential prospects have along with your business. Ensure it's mobile-friendly, an easy task to navigate, and showcases your service in the best light. Purchase search engine optimization (SEO) to enhance your visibility in search engine results.

3. Implement Email Marketing
Email marketing remains just about the most effective ways to reach your visitors. Build an e-mail list of engaged subscribers and send them regular updates, exclusive offers, and content that contributes value. Use tools like MailChimp or Constant Contact to manage your email campaigns.

4. Be involved in Local Events
Participating in your local community could be a great way to market your small business. Look for opportunities to sponsor events in your area, host workshops or seminars, or participate in community fairs and festivals. This can help you build brand awareness and connect with prospective customers.

5. Offer Referral Incentives
Encourage your satisfied people to refer their family and friends. Offer incentives, such as discounts or free products, to reward them for their loyalty and advocacy. Word-of-mouth marketing may be incredibly powerful for small enterprises.

6. Collaborate along with other Businesses
Partnering with complementary businesses can open up new marketing opportunities. Consider co-hosting events, running joint promotions, or cross-promoting each other's products or services. This enables you to tap into new audiences and share the workload.

7. Leverage Video Content
Video submissions are becoming increasingly important in the digital landscape. Create short, informative videos that showcase your products, share your brand's story, or provide valuable advice and tips to your customers. The main element to effective promotion for smaller businesses is to think creatively, leverage low-cost or free channels, while focusing on building genuine connections together with your target audience. By implementing a well-rounded promotional strategy, you can attract clients, retain existing ones, and eventually drive the growth of your business.
